血清Hcy与CysC对早期2型糖尿病肾病的临床诊断价值分析 被引量:25

Clinical Diagnostic Value of Hcy and CysC in Early Two-type Diabetic Nephropathy

摘要 目的:分析血清同型半胱氨酸(Hcy)与胱抑素C(CysC)对早期2型糖尿病肾病的临床诊断价值。方法:选择2013年5月至2016年5月我院收治的早期糖尿病肾病患者60例为A组,选取同期我院收治的单纯糖尿病患者60例为B组,另选我院同期健康体检者60例为C组,检测三组的血清Hcy、CysC、血尿素氮(BUN)、血肌酐(Scr)、尿蛋白排泄率(UAER)。结果:与C组比较,A组和B组的BUN、Scr、UAER均升高(P<0.05),A组的UAER高于B组(P<0.05),但A组的BUN、Scr与B组比较,组间差异无统计学意义(P 0.05)。A组的病程明显高于B组(P<0.05)。与C组比较,A组Hcy与CysC水平升高(P<0.05),B组的Hcy水平升高(P<0.05),CysC水平升高,但差异无统计学意义(P 0.05);与B组比较,A组Hcy与CysC水平升高(P<0.05)。A组的Hcy、CysC、Hcy+CysC阳性率均明显高于B组和C组(P<0.05),B组Hcy、CysC、Hcy+CysC阳性率均明显高于C组(P<0.05);A组和B组的Hcy+CysC联合检测的阳性率高于Hcy、CysC的单独检测阳性率(P<0.05)。Hcy与病程、BUN、Scr、UAER均呈正相关,相关系数r=0.650、0.488、0.596、0.761,P<0.05,CysC与病程、BUN、Scr、UAER均呈正相关,相关系数r=0.681、0.502、0.601、0.825,P<0.05。结论:血清Hcy与CysC可及时、准确的反应2型糖尿病患者的肾损伤情况,从而有利于早期2型糖尿病肾病的及时检出。 Objective: To investigate the clinical diagnostic value of Hcy and CysC in two-type diabetic nephropathy. Methods: 60 cases of patients with two-type diabetic nephropathy in our hospital from May 2013 to May 2016 were selected as group A, 60 cases of patients with two-type diabetes were selected as group B, and 60 cases of physical examination were selected as group C. The levels of Hcy, CysC, BUN, Scr, UAER of three groups were compared. Results: The levels ofBUN, Scr, and UAER of group A and B were signifi- cantly higher than that of group C (P〈0.05); the level of UAER and duration of group A were significantly higher than that of group B (P〈0.05); the levels of Hcy, CysC of group A were significantly higher than that of group C (P〈0.05); the levels of Hcy of group B were significantly higher than that of group C (P〈0.05); the positive rate of Hey, CysC, Hcy+CysC of was significantly higher in group A (P〈0.05);the positive rate of combined detection of Hcy+CysC in group A and B were significantly higher than the positive rate of single detection of Hcy and CysC (P〈0.05); both Hcy and CysC was positively correlated with the duration, BUN, Scr and UAER (P〈0.05). Conclusions: The levels of Hcy and CysC can timely and accurately reflect renal damage in patients with type 2 diabetes, and contribute to the diagnosis of early two-type diabetic nephropathy.
